At DoD, a new effort to fix civilian employee onboarding
Podcast:Federal Drive with Tom Temin Published On: Tue Nov 05 2024 Description: The federal community spends a lot of time thinking about how to improve the hiring process. What gets less attention is the onboarding process, all of those steps that have to happen once somebody is hired to make them productive and happy employees. That's starting to change in at least one large DoD organization, a new onboarding implementation plan for the Office of the Secretary of Defense aims to make the process a lot smoother for new employees and for hiring managers. Danielle Metz served until last week as the Chief Information Officer for the OSD and helped lead drafting of the implementation plan. She spoke about it with Federal News Network's Jared Serbu.
